NPP Chairman ‘I Get Angry Anytime I Hear Akufo-Addo or Ofori-Atta’s Name’ _ Here’s Why

The Sagnarigu Constituency Chairman of the New Patriotic Party (NPP), Alhaji Musah Fuseini Dangoma, has openly expressed his frustration with former President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o and former Finance Minister Ken Ofori-Atta, blaming them for the party’s defeat in the 2024 elections.

Speaking in an interview on Tolon-based Tolon Radio, monitored by Xtrememediaonline, Alhaji Fuseini, popularly known as Chairman Dangoma, said the mention of either name makes him angry.

“I swear to God, anytime you mention Akufo-Addo’s or Ofori-Atta’s name, I get angry,” he stated bluntly.

He criticized the Akufo-Addo-led administration for implementing economic policies that negatively impacted agriculture and petty trading, particularly in the Northern Region, which heavily relies on farming.

“Nana Akufo-Addo and Ofori-Atta caused the defeat of the NPP. Our region is predominated by farmers and traders, but when we came into power, Ofori-Atta destroyed farming and collapsed businesses. That is exactly what led to our downfall,” Chairman Dangoma asserted.

He further accused Ofori-Atta of crippling the financial base of party loyalists by awarding contracts and failing to pay for completed work.

“He will give you a job and refuse to pay you after you complete it.”

Reports from the Ashanti Region also identify President Akufo-Addo as a major factor in the party’s electoral loss, despite initiatives like Free SHS.
